Basic Eligibility Criteria: To qualify for home purchase loans in Idaho, including the 83469 area, lenders typically require a minimum credit score of 620 for conventional loans, though FHA loans may accept scores as low as 580. Income verification is crucial; you must provide stable employment history, often spanning at least two years, with documentation from employers or tax returns for self-employed individuals. Debt-to-income (DTI) ratios should generally not exceed 43%, meaning your monthly debt payments, including the proposed mortgage, should be less than 43% of your gross monthly income. Idaho-specific regulations align with federal guidelines but emphasize affordability in rural areas like 83469, where programs such as those from Idaho Housing can assist with down payments up to 8% of the home's sales price for eligible buyers with household incomes under $170,000.
Required Documentation: Preparing the right documents upfront can expedite your application. You'll need proof of income, such as recent pay stubs (last 30 days), W-2 forms for the past two years, and tax returns. Employment history requires verification letters from current and previous employers. For down payment sources, provide bank statements showing the funds' origin—whether from savings, gifts (with gift letters), or grants. Additional items may include a valid ID, Social Security card, and details on assets or liabilities. Local 83469-Specific Considerations: The 83469 zip code, encompassing areas like Shoup in Lemhi County, features a mix of property types including rural lots, new construction homes, and properties with large shops or fenced pastures, often listed for owner financing or traditional mortgages. Due to the area's remote, rural nature, USDA loans with 0% down payment may be particularly advantageous for eligible properties outside city limits. Conventional Loans: Ideal for buyers with strong credit profiles, conventional loans typically require a minimum down payment of 3% and offer competitive interest rates. These loans are perfect if you have a credit score above 620 and stable income. Use our Loan Calculator to estimate payments for a conventional purchase loan in 83469.
FHA Loans: For those seeking lower down payments and more flexible credit requirements, FHA loans allow as little as 3.5% down with credit scores starting at 580. These are great for first-time homebuyers or those with less-than-perfect credit. VA Loans: Eligible veterans, active-duty service members, and qualifying spouses can benefit from VA loans, which often feature 0% down payments and no private mortgage insurance. USDA Loans: Designed for rural properties, USDA loans offer 0% down payments and are potentially applicable to areas in 83469, given Idaho's rural landscapes. These loans support low- to moderate-income buyers in eligible locations. In the 83469 zip code area of Idaho, particularly around Shoup in Lemhi County, current mortgage rates for purchase loans are influenced by several key factors. As of recent data, 30-year fixed rates typically range from 5.5% to 6.5%, with 15-year fixed options around 5.0% to 6.0%, and adjustable-rate mortgages (ARMs) starting at about 6.0%. These rates align closely with broader Idaho and national trends but can vary based on local market dynamics.
Factors influencing rates in Idaho's 83469 region include overall economic conditions, such as inflation and Federal Reserve policies, which drive national rate fluctuations. Locally, the rural nature of Lemhi County contributes to stable but slightly higher rates due to lower competition among lenders compared to urban areas like Rexburg or Boise. Market trends show a median home value in nearby areas around $300,000 to $350,000, with homeownership rates above 70%, supporting steady demand for purchase loans. Credit scores play a significant role—borrowers with scores above 740 often secure the lowest rates—while down payment size (3-20%) and loan type (FHA, VA, conventional) also impact final terms. For first-time homebuyers in this region, programs like Idaho Housing's down payment assistance can indirectly lower effective costs by reducing upfront expenses, potentially improving rate eligibility.
Typical closing costs in 83469 for purchase loans range from 2% to 5% of the home's purchase price, or about $6,000 to $15,000 for a $300,000 home. This breakdown includes lender fees (0.5-1%, such as origination and appraisal fees around $500-$1,000), title and escrow services ($1,000-$2,000), government recording fees ($100-$300), and prepaid items like property taxes and homeowners insurance (1-2% of loan amount). In Idaho, there's no state transfer tax, which helps keep costs lower than in many states. Potential savings include negotiating lender fees, shopping for title insurance, or using down payment assistance programs that cover up to 8% of the sales price for closing costs—potentially saving $5,000-$10,000 for eligible buyers with household incomes under $170,000. First-time homebuyer education, often required for these programs, can also unlock better rates through partnered lenders.
